h2以上的较大文本是否也应该是h2?

时间:2015-09-15 04:34:19

标签: html semantic-markup html-heading wcag wcag2.0

如果我在页面的第一个标题之前有一个促销英雄的东西,如附加图像,那么英雄的标题文本应该使用标题元素完成,如A = 1234 B = 1353.335 C = D = 1 / {{1}等等或只是普通的h1文字?我需要它可以访问WCAG 2.0 AA。

你们有什么想法?文本"研究"对我来说是h2。应该"研究生......"是p吗?

Screenshot of webpage showing a banner "Postgraduate …" above the heading "Study"

1 个答案:

答案 0 :(得分:1)

您必须考虑标题层次结构的样子:

如果你选择使用h2:

  • 网站标题
    • 研究生信息晚会
    • 研究

或者如果您选择不

  • 网站标题
    • 研究

然后你必须考虑一些问题:

  • 是"研究生......"和#34;学习"相同级别的信息?
  • 通过标题层次结构导航是否能提供一致的用户体验?

我会说,如果你考虑那个"研究生信息晚会"是他们登陆此页面时要搜索的信息,然后您可以给它一个h2来改善用户导航。但如果它只是在"研究"层次结构,它不一定是因为它不会改善用户体验。

我的观点是:如果文本链接到另一个页面,那么它不必位于标题层次结构中。